Siemens Rail Electrification powers electric trains, trams, and metros worldwide by designing, installing, and maintaining all the necessary equipment, including substations and overhead line systems. Their work ensures these vehicles receive the electricity they need to operate safely and efficiently, supporting modern electric transport while helping to reduce environmental impact.
Siemens Mobility is seeking an experienced Senior Protection & Control Design Engineer to join our Rail Infrastructure – Electrification business. Reporting to the Protection & Control Principal Design Engineer, you will play a key role in delivering high-quality protection and control designs across major railway electrification projects throughout the UK. Working as part of a specialist engineering team, you will support the full project lifecycle from concept development and bid support through to commissioning and entry into service.
You'll make a difference by...
- Delivering protection and control designs, studies and technical documentation that meet required quality, safety and compliance standards across railway electrification projects.
- Developing protection philosophies, coordination studies and relay configurations, including IEC 61850-based protection, control and substation automation solutions.
- Producing engineering deliverables such as single-line diagrams, schematics, communication architectures, equipment specifications, bills of materials and commissioning documentation.
- Supporting testing, commissioning and fault investigation activities, including FATs, SATs, root cause analysis and performance improvement recommendations.
- Acting as a technical lead on projects by managing engineering interfaces, contributing to risk management activities and supporting project delivery objectives.
- Collaborating with customers, suppliers and multidisciplinary engineering teams while providing technical guidance and mentoring to junior engineers.
What you'll need to succeed...
Must haves:
- Degree or HND in Electrical Engineering or a related engineering discipline
- Strong understanding of three-phase and 25kV railway protection principles, fault analysis and protection philosophy development.
- Experience configuring, implementing, testing and troubleshooting protection systems, including IEC 61850, RTU and SCADA solutions.
- Knowledge of Network Rail, British and international standards together with an understanding of project safety requirements.
- Experience supporting the full project lifecycle, including design, construction, testing, commissioning and stakeholder management activities.
- Commercial awareness with the ability to work effectively within project, contract and delivery constraints.
